Stuart Lancaster labelled Ireland the “most complete side” in the Six Nations’ most complete side ahead of their visit to Twickenham on Saturday week.

Ireland ‘most complete side’ in Six Nations

Joe Schmidt’s men have swept aside Scotland and Wales to retain hope of completing the Grand Slam, with France the tournament’s only other unbeaten team. Lancaster admires an experienced starting XV packed full of Lions that he believes is well coached.

“Ireland are becoming the most complete the side, definitely, because they’ve clearly improved in their forward play,” England’s head coach said.
